Are goldfish Native anywhere?
Native to East Asia, the goldfish is a relatively small member of the carp family (which also includes the Prussian carp and the crucian carp). It was first selectively bred for color in imperial China more than 1,000 years ago, and several distinct breeds have since been developed.

Can goldfish survive Canadian winter?
Goldfish and koi are particularly hardy fish that can survive water temperatures as low as 0°C. In other words, they can survive in backyard ponds in Ontario during winter months as long as it doesn’t freeze solid and they have adequate water quality and oxygen.

Do goldfish turn into koi?
Koi and goldfish are different animals. Koi aren’t just expensive goldfish. They truly are a different animal. Koi and goldfish actually both descended from varieties of Asian carp but have grown into two distinct species.

Can a goldfish feel pain?
“Fish do feel pain. It’s likely different from what humans feel, but it is still a kind of pain.” At the anatomical level, fish have neurons known as nociceptors, which detect potential harm, such as high temperatures, intense pressure, and caustic chemicals.
